Output 590ae6f54b2643f5af47e7c302085830faefcaee4629db4baee04a795e520101:1

value
168508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ccd76f5dd718d830213e0cac25a6cd6ace3cc62 OP_EQUAL
address
37EWbzQ8gzyye4awud78uYsYRxsxnPgiwi
transaction
590ae6f54b2643f5af47e7c302085830faefcaee4629db4baee04a795e520101
spent
true